KUCHING: Sarawak’s economy is expected to grow by 4% this year, supported by solid fundamentals and encouraging investment activities.
Yang di-Pertua Negeri Tun Abdul Taib Mahmud said the state’s economic growth was on par with the national growth rate, which was expected to be between 4% and 4.5% this year.
